Mục lục:

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ram: 7 bước
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ram: 7 bước

Video: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ram: 7 bước

Video: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ram: 7 bước
Video: Thử làm hệ thống phát hiện xâm nhập và cảnh báo qua Telegram - Mì AI 2024, Tháng mười một
Anonim
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ram
Hệ thống phát hiện kẻ xâm nhập từ xa tự làm Raspberry Pi với Telegram

Trong dự án này, bạn sẽ tạo một thiết bị phát hiện kẻ xâm nhập sẽ kiểm tra xem ai đó đang ở trong nhà / phòng của bạn khi bạn ra ngoài bằng cách sử dụng cảm biến PIR, nếu cảm biến PIR phát hiện ai đó, nó sẽ chụp (một bộ) ảnh về kẻ xâm nhập. Hình ảnh sẽ được gửi đến kênh bot telegram của bạn cho dù bạn ở đâu. Bạn cũng có thể thêm một số chiến thuật "xua đuổi", như kích hoạt âm thanh báo thức hoặc tin nhắn thoại được ghi sẵn.

Quân nhu

Raspberry Pi

Thẻ SD

Bộ nguồn Raspberry Pi

Cảm biến PIR

Máy ảnh Pi

Loa (tùy chọn)

Ống kính máy ảnh di động chung (tùy chọn)

Bước 1: Định cấu hình Raspberry Pi của bạn

Bạn sẽ cần thiết lập thiết bị Raspberry Pi của mình với phiên bản hệ điều hành Rasberry Pi mới nhất với các gói tiêu chuẩn. Đảm bảo nhận được các mô-đun Python3 Telepot và PiCamera bằng cách sử dụng pip3 hoặc apt.

$ sudo apt-get cập nhật

$ sudo apt-get install python3-picamera

$ sudo pip3 cài đặt tele

Bước 2: Cài đặt PiCam

Cài đặt PiCam
Cài đặt PiCam
Cài đặt PiCam
Cài đặt PiCam

Kết nối picam của bạn với Rasbperry Pi bằng đầu nối CSI.

Bạn cũng cần kiểm tra xem bạn đã bật picamera trên ứng dụng cấu hình Raspberry Pi chưa.

Bước 3: Cài đặt cảm biến PIR (Cảm biến hiện diện hồng ngoại thụ động)

Cài đặt cảm biến PIR (Cảm biến hiện diện hồng ngoại thụ động)
Cài đặt cảm biến PIR (Cảm biến hiện diện hồng ngoại thụ động)

Kết nối cảm biến PIR với Raspberry Pi của bạn

Bước 4: Thiết lập bạn Telegram Bot

Nhận khóa điện tín và id trò chuyện từ bot telegram BotFather:

core.telegram.org/bots

Bước 5: Cài đặt và thiết lập Loa (tùy chọn)

Cài đặt và thiết lập loa (tùy chọn)
Cài đặt và thiết lập loa (tùy chọn)

Cài đặt loa thông thường vào Raspberry Pi của bạn bằng giắc cắm âm thanh. Hãy nhớ thiết lập âm thanh qua giắc cắm tai nghe 3,5 mm chứ không phải đầu ra HDMI.

Cài đặt phần mềm espeak để tổng hợp âm thanh từ văn bản

$ sudo apt-get install espeak

Bước 6: Đặt Tập lệnh Python và Cách sử dụng Cơ bản

Tải xuống script thông qua git repo và thiết lập:

-Telegram key và id trò chuyện từ BotFather

- Chân PIR được sử dụng trong thiết lập dây của bạn

Hướng dẫn sử dụng cơ bản để chạy hệ thống phát hiện kẻ xâm nhập:

-Chỉnh sửa tập lệnh với dữ liệu cụ thể của bạn

-Bắt đầu tập lệnh

-Mở bot điện tín mà bạn đã tạo trước đó và điều khiển tập lệnh bằng các lệnh được tích hợp sẵn

Lệnh:

kích hoạt pir: nếu cảm biến PIR được bật, khi PIR được kích hoạt, tập lệnh sẽ chụp ảnh và gửi đến kênh bot của bạn

vô hiệu hóa pir: nếu cảm biến PIR bị tắt, không bao giờ tự động chụp ảnh (khi bạn ở nhà, phải tắt cảm biến PIR để tránh ảnh hưởng đến lũ lụt)

hiển thị: chụp ảnh thời gian thực và gửi đến kênh bot telegram

nói TEXT: đọc chuỗi TEXT qua loa

Bước 7: Xin chúc mừng! Bạn đã hiểu

Bây giờ bạn có thiết bị phát hiện kẻ xâm nhập của riêng bạn !!

Đề xuất: